Abstract

A passivation layer for a heterojunction bipolar transistor (HBT) is formed from a relatively high bandgap material that is lattice-matched to the HBT components it passivates. By selecting the passivation layer to have a higher bandgap than the HBT components, minority carriers are contained within the HBT by the passivation layer. At the same time, the lattice matching of the passivation layer ensures a robust bond that prevents the subsequent formation of dangling bonds at the exterior surfaces of the base and collector (and/or other passivated surfaces), thereby minimizing surface leakage currents.
